> +linux kernel iommu attribute read error

Should this be capitalized?

> +---------------------------------------
> +
> +**Description**:
> +   Read immu attributes from /sys/devices/virtual/iommu/dmarXXX/intel-iommu/cap in linux kernel
> +   4.10.0 error. That because the link between the iommu sysfs-device and the struct intel_iommu
> +   is no longer stored as driver-data.

s/immu/IOMMU/, and i think this needs to be rewritten to something like 
as follows:

Reading IOMMU attributes from 
/sys/devices/virtual/iommu/dmarXXX/intel-iommu/cap in Linux kernel 
4.10.0 results in an error. This is because the link between the IOMMU 
sysfs-device and struct intel_iommu is no longer stored as driver-data.

(i have no idea what that last sentence means, maybe someone could help 
provide a better explanation?)

> +
> +**Implication**:
> +   When insmod ``vfio-pci`` and running testpmd APP, it doesn't initiate properly.

Should probably be reworded as follows:

When binding devices to VFIO and attempting to run testpmd application, 
testpmd (and other DPDK applications) will not initialize.

> +
> +**Resolution/Workaround**:
> +   Use other linux kernel version. It only happens in linux kernel 4.10.0.
> +
> +**Affected Environment/Platform**:
> +   ALL OS of linux kernel 4.10.0.
> +
> +**Driver/Module**:
> +   ``vfio-pci`` module.
